All existing bus and rail lines. 200 LineString features covering the TriMet
service district in the Portland, Oregon metropolitan area, published by TriMet
as tm_routes and last updated at the source on
July 13, 2026.
Every fixed-route alignment TriMet operates, bus and rail together, as one line per route and direction. 200 features covering 179 bus, 13 MAX, 4 streetcar, 2 commuter rail and 2 aerial tram segments.
The frequent flag marks TriMet's Frequent Service network β 51 of the 200
route-directions β which is the set of lines scheduled often enough that riders
are told not to consult a timetable.

styles/default.json reproduces the line weights and colors from TriMet's
published trimet-routes MapLibre style.rte is not a primary key. 87 route numbers appear twice, once per
direction. The key is (rte, dir). A GROUP BY rte that forgets this
double-counts every two-way route.frequent is the only
service-level hint, and it is a flag rather than a frequency. Use the
GTFS feed for anything time-based.LINESTRING and 109 are
MULTILINESTRING, so a route can be several disconnected pieces. Functions
that assume a single linestring will silently misbehave β see the quirks.rail-lines
is generalized for display and carries per-line colors; the MAX geometry here
is the operational alignment.Column descriptions are TriMet's own, taken verbatim from

This collection was produced by converting TriMet's Shapefile to GeoParquet,
keeping its native EPSG:2913 (NAD83(HARN) / Oregon North (ft)), and to PMTiles in
WGS84 for display. No features were added, removed or edited. The exact commands
are in tools/convert.py.

TriMet distributes these datasets free of charge, but the terms of use do not
grant redistribution rights. Section 4 of TriMet's
Terms of Use reserves
reproduction, modification, distribution and republication of site Content
without written consent; the redistribution license in section 5 covers the Web
Services API, not these GIS downloads. The collections therefore declare
"license": "other" with a link to those terms, rather than claiming an open
license the source does not offer.
Practically: use the data, and contact gis@trimet.org before redistributing it or building a product on it. If you need transit data under clear open terms, TriMet's GTFS feed is the better starting point.
